- A. An individual mechanical plant may be used where a community-type system is not available, and where the state health officer determines that a conventional septic tank system (septic tank-absorption field) would not be expected to function properly, and where the requirements of §§511.B, 701, 703.B, and 705 are complied with.
- B. [Formerly paragraph 13:017-2] Permits, per the requirements of §701, for the installation of individual mechanical plants, shall not be issued except and unless the manufacturer of the mechanical plant has received a manufacturers license in accordance with the requirements of §735.A, and has received appropriate certification from DHH/OPH.
